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u

Tải giáo án điện tử Chuyên đề học tập Tin học 11 - Khoa học máy tính (cánh diều)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u. Bộ giáo án chuyên đề được thiết kế sinh động, đẹp mắt. Thao tác tải về đơn giản, dễ dàng sử dụng và chỉnh sửa. Thầy, cô kéo xuống để xem chi tiết.

Xem: => Giáo án tin học 11 theo định hướng khoa học máy tính cánh diều

Click vào ảnh dưới đây để xem 1 phần giáo án rõ nét

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u
Giáo án điện tử chuyên đề Khoa học máy tính 11 cánh diều Bài 5: Thực hành kĩ thuật quay lui giải bài toán xếp hậu

Xem toàn bộ: Giáo án điện tử chuyên đề Tin học 11 - Khoa học máy tính Cánh diều

CHÀO MỪNG CÁC EM ĐẾN VỚI

TIẾT HỌC NGÀY HÔM NAY!

 

KHỞI ĐỘNG

“Cần đặt n quân hậu lên bàn cờ vua kích thước n×n, sao cho không có hai quân hậu nào tấn công nhau (tức là không có hai quân nào cùng hàng, cùng cột hoặc cùng đường chéo).”

Em hãy thiết lập chương trình giải bài toán trên?

 

BÀI 5.

THỰC HÀNH KĨ THUẬT QUAY LUI

GIẢI BÀI TOÁN XẾP HẬU

 

NHIỆM VỤ 1

 

Bước 1: Thiết kế thuật toán theo kĩ thuật quay lui

 

 01234567
0        
1        
2        
3        
4        
5        
6        
7        

Hình 3. Khả năng tấn công của quân hậu

Ví dụ:

Với n=8 thì X=(0,4,7,5,2,6,1,3).

 

Hoạt động 1

Với n = 4 có hai cách đặt 4 quân hậu thỏa mãn, em hãy chỉ ra hai dãy số biểu diễn lời giải của hai cách đó theo dãy x, hai dãy đó có đặc điểm gì?

Hai dãy (1, 3, 0, 2); (2, 0, 3, 1) biểu diễn cách đặt 4 quân hậu. Đây là hai hoán vị của 0, 1, 2, 3.

 

Hoạt động 2

 

Bước 2: Xây dựng chương trình giải bài toán

Hình 4. Chương trình giải bài toán xếp hậu

 

Hoạt động 3

Tìm hiểu chương trình giải quyết bài toán xếp hậu bằng kĩ thuật quay lui trong Hình 4, giải thích ý nghĩa các hàm check, printSolution, permutation và chạy thử nghiệm với n = 4, 5, 8 và 10.

 

LUYỆN TẬP

Câu 1: Bài toán “Xếp hậu” sử dụng kĩ thuật gì?

A. Kĩ thuật quay lui.

B. Kĩ thuật đệ quy.

C. Kĩ thuật chia để trị.

D. Không có đáp án đúng.

A. Kĩ thuật quay lui.

 

Câu 2: Điều kiện của bài toán “Xếp hậu” là gì?

 

Câu 3: Chạy chương trình bài toán Xếp hậu với dự liệu đầu vào n=3. Kết quả của bài toán là:

A. 4.

B.3

C. 2.

D. 1.

D. 1.

 

Câu 4: Trong chương trình sau, các lệnh này dùng để làm gì?

A. Tính tổng số cách xếp quân.

B.Viết số cách xếp quân hậu.

C. Kiểm tra vị trí của quân hậu.

D. Liệt kê vị trí xếp quân hậu.

C. Kiểm tra vị trí của quân hậu.

 

Câu 5: Trong chương trình sau, câu lệnh này dùng để làm gì?

A. Tính tổng số cách xếp quân.

B.Viết số cách xếp quân hậu.

C. Kiểm tra vị trí của quân hậu.

D. Liệt kê vị trí xếp quân hậu.

D. Liệt kê vị trí xếp quân hậu.

 

VẬN DỤNG

 

--------------- Còn tiếp ---------------

 

Trên chỉ là 1 phần của giáo án. Giáo án khi tải về có đầy đủ nội dung của bài. Đủ nội dung của học kì I + học kì II

Hệ thống có đầy đủ các tài liệu:

  • Giáo án word (350k)
  • Giáo án Powerpoint (400k)
  • Trắc nghiệm theo cấu trúc mới (200k)
  • Đề thi cấu trúc mới: ma trận, đáp án, thang điểm..(200k)
  • Phiếu trắc nghiệm câu trả lời ngắn (200k)
  • Trắc nghiệm đúng sai (250k)
  • Lý thuyết bài học và kiến thức trọng tâm (200k)
  • File word giải bài tập sgk (150k)
  • Phiếu bài tập để học sinh luyện kiến thức (200k)

Nâng cấp lên VIP đê tải tất cả ở tài liệu trên

  • Phí nâng cấp VIP: 800k

=> Chỉ gửi 450k. Tải về dùng thực tế. Nếu hài lòng, 1 ngày sau mới gửi phí còn lại

Cách nâng cấp:

  • Bước 1: Chuyển phí vào STK: 1214136868686 - cty Fidutech - MB(QR)
  • Bước 2: Nhắn tin tới Zalo Fidutech - nhấn vào đây để thông báo và nhận tài liệu

Xem toàn bộ: Giáo án điện tử chuyên đề Tin học 11 - Khoa học máy tính Cánh diều

ĐẦY ĐỦ GIÁO ÁN CÁC BỘ SÁCH KHÁC

GIÁO ÁN WORD LỚP 11 CÁNH DIỀU

GIÁO ÁN POWERPOINT LỚP 11 CÁNH DIỀU

 
 

GIÁO ÁN CHUYÊN ĐỀ LỚP 11 CÁNH DIỀU

GIÁO ÁN DẠY THÊM LỚP 11 CÁNH DIỀU

Giáo án dạy thêm toán 11 cánh diều đủ cả năm
Giáo án dạy thêm ngữ văn 11 cánh diều đủ cả năm

CÁCH ĐẶT MUA:

Liên hệ Zalo: Fidutech - nhấn vào đây

Tài liệu giảng dạy

Xem thêm các bài khác

Chat hỗ trợ
Chat ngay